Prototype workshop, Hallowmere Building, level B1. Visitors admitted by appointment only. Team assistants must log each guest, confirm safety-brief completion, and issue eye protection before entry. No photography. No loose materials leave the room. Escort required at all times; maximum three visitors per escort. Hosts from the Veldrix programme must countersign the entry log. Report any unbadged person immediately. The workshop door stays locked outside demonstrations; open it with the code below.

door code, tajof-kageg: bdg-QVDCE-3

Action item from the Larkspur Marathon incident: the chip reader at mat 4 accepted replayed tag bursts for 11 seconds after dedup cache eviction. Fix: widen the dedup window, cap burst rate per tag, and alert on duplicate finish events. Security review should confirm the replay window math. The constants under review are as follows.

constants for yaduf-fahag:
BUDGETS = {
    "kelix": 528,
    "briwyn": 734,
}

Finance Review Summary — Legacy Pricing Adjustment

Heads of department: the review of Quarrow Systems' legacy customer base is complete. Roughly 1,400 accounts remain on pre-2019 rates, yielding margins well below the current Quarrow Core plan. Finance recommends a staged 9% increase over two billing cycles, with hardship exceptions handled by account teams. Churn modeling suggests attrition under 4%. Communications drafts are with the Velstrand office for review. The confidential commercial rationale appears directly below.

board note of kafof-yahag: Druaelox Foods plans to raise the Holwyn list price by 35 percent in July.